We Are Hiring 2 Full Stack .NET Developer for Internship - Fully Remote

We are seeking 2 highly motivated and skilled .NET Developer interns to join our team. This internship opportunity offers valuable hands-on experience in software development using .NET technologies such as C#, Razor pages, SQL DB, Entity framework, ...

The main goal of this role is to help new developers gain experience by working on real projects in production environment. We set goals and achievements for you, and we encourage you to achieve the goals by the end of your internship.

Job Responsibilities:

  • Develop, test, and maintain .NET applications using C# language.
  • Collaborate with team members to design and implement software solutions.
  • Participate in code reviews, identify areas of improvement, and implement best practices.
  • Troubleshoot and debug applications to optimize performance and ensure security.
  • Learn and apply new technologies, tools, and methodologies.
  • Find the best possible solution for the problems.
  • Write clean, short and logical computer programs.
  • Learn to manage everything related to developing web apps in .NET.

Requirements:

  • Bachelors / master's degree in computer science, Engineering, or related field (preferred). Or certificate of coding bootcamp. We prefer the raw intelligence over diploma.
  • Solid understanding of object-oriented programming and software development principles.
  • Basic knowledge of C# and the .NET framework.
  • Familiarity with front-end technologies such as HTML, CSS, JavaScript.
  • Basic understanding of databases and SQL.
  • Strong problem-solving skills and attention to detail.
  • Ability to work independently and in a team environment.
  • Excellent communication and interpersonal skills.

What we offer:

  • Help and support regarding coding and programming.
  • Positive reference if you finish the internship successfully.
  • Surprising gift at the end of the internship.
  • Challenging tasks (Front-end and Backe-end)
  • Extra boost / motivation or kick to help you become a problem solver, smarter and a better software developer.

What you should achieve by the end of your internship:

  • Become a great Software Engineer.
  • Become a problem solver: Saying Yes to 99% of questions / requests.
  • Manage A-Z of Software or Web Development.
  • Become a team player and also being able to work independently.
  • Be able to plan the entire project and process
  • Become a great decision maker: when you are working on multiple tasks then you should make the best decision for choosing the right task.
  • Become stress resistant.
  • Get better at communication.
  • Learn to Take Responsibilities.
  • Learn to love the process.